Advanced Leveraging

The New Generation of TMs

While machine translation (MT) has a longer history, translation memory (TM) has had a wider adoption by corporations, government agencies, and translation houses. The last ten years saw the development of new translation features that build upon and extend the capabilities of classic TMs by identifying sub-sentence repetitions. We recognize this as a new generation of translation technology and call it Advanced Leveraging (AL). This report examines shortcomings of classic TMs and introduces Advanced Leveraging and why it fits wihtin the new market environment. The report provides examples of Advance Leveraging, a survey of several vendors offering Advanced Leveraging products and services, and case studies.
